As a Home Health Clinical Triage Specialist, you'll be an integral part of the interdisciplinary team and as such is responsible for the excellent delivery of care through triage calls after hours and on holidays. Must be available to work weekends. Primary Responsibilities: Responsible to receive calls from patients and/or family members and respond appropriately and assess problems focusing on the delivery of high quality, patient-focused, compassionate care Assess patient status and intervene as indicated by the patient’s condition and established protocols Responsible for timely and accurate documentation of calls received within the electronic medical records system including the processing of workflow associated with the clinical record Knowledge of basic triage protocols and best practices to guide and address the needs of patients in a crisis situation Responsible for coordinating with the agency on-call nurses to deliver high quality nursing care and schedule nursing assessments as required in a timely manner to meet the needs of the patients and families Responsible to ensure appropriate education regarding all updates/processes in the electronic medical record, relative state and federal regulations, documentation processes and needs, etc. by attending mandatory educational offerings and in-services Facilitates orientation of new personnel as assigned Exhibits exemplary and timely communication skills when assessing or educating patients/caregivers, performing telephone triage, or collaborating with fellow healthcare professionals Serves as a consistent example of dedication to patient advocacy, customer service, integrity, and superlative nursing practice You’ll be rewarded and recognized for your performance in an environment that will challenge you and give you clear direction on what it takes to succeed in your role as well as provide development for other roles you may be interested in. Required Qualifications: Current, unrestrictive Registered Nurse licensed in all states of practice Ability to work flexible hours and independently Preferred Qualifications: Registered Nurse Compact licensure 2+ years RN experience 1+ years of direct patient care in a hospice, home health, or oncology setting Pay is based on several factors including but not limited to local labor markets, education, work experience, certifications, etc. In addition to your salary, we offer benefits such as, a comprehensive benefits package, incentive and recognition programs, equity stock purchase and 401k contribution (all benefits are subject to eligibility requirements).
